Transaction 68bc4e51a6bc105e20640684baf8e97b9340b92757945e7f7479b84e48dd6ba3

2 Input
2 Outputs
  • 68bc4e51a6bc105e20640684baf8e97b9340b92757945e7f7479b84e48dd6ba3:0
  • value  1107200
    address  3CzM8Ui3qXNXguG7DN8vc8yiCCLsVZVruo
  • 68bc4e51a6bc105e20640684baf8e97b9340b92757945e7f7479b84e48dd6ba3:1
  • value  205246
    address  1A29YnGSChmsR9pgZJ2FbPrWfBCcQCAeoj